Got a query excuse me if not seeing the simple logic. On reading regs book it states can install one unfused spur off ring in 2.5 but if more sockets required need to first wire through a fused spur. My question is, is this all because of possibility of overloading one leg of the ring or is it to protect the first cable coming off the ring? If this is the case can any justification be made if ran a 4mm off the ring to first socket and then a 4mm to second. Thanks
 
Can you clarify that for me. Seem to suggest even with one double socket being supplied from another double on a ring could be 52 amps on one leg of the ring?
At the terminals of the double socket spurred from, there could theoretically be 52A (26A from the spur, 26A from the spurred-from), but this would be divided up between the 2 legs of the ring, with more of it going down the shorter leg. While this overload is taking place, the circuit breaker is working toward disconnection, could take up to 10 mins for a 32A 60898. So if the spur was taken from a socket very close to the CU on a very long ring, then a cable rated to perhaps just 20A could indeed be getting the majority of that 52A for 10 minutes.

Highly unlikely though, and to design a circuit like this would be breaking 433.1.204
